Target Information
Mosa Meat is a Dutch company that is pioneering the development of cultivated meat technology. This innovative approach allows for the production of real meat derived from animal cells, eliminating the need for animal slaughter. Mosa Meat's focus is on beef, which is known for its significant environmental impact. By utilizing advanced scientific techniques, Mosa aims to create a product that closely mirrors conventionally raised beef while providing numerous ethical and environmental advantages.
The cultivated meat produced by Mosa has a dramatically lower environmental footprint, resulting in 80-90% fewer greenhouse gas emissions and a 95% reduction in land use compared to traditional meat production. Furthermore, Mosa is committed to a non-GMO approach, ensuring that their products do not rely on any ongoing animal inputs, thereby promoting animal welfare.

Rationale Behind the Deal
This investment in Mosa Meat's Series B round, led by prominent food impact investor Blue Horizon, represents a strategic move towards addressing the urgent environmental crises linked with traditional meat production. Rubio recognizes the necessity of shifting consumption patterns toward more sustainable and ethical food sources.
The funding will be utilized to develop an industrial-scale production line, expand the Mosa team, and prepare for large-scale production of cultivated beef. By supporting Mosa's mission, Rubio envisions a future where meat consumption can be decoupled from its negative environmental impacts.
